  1. Mustard is a dull/dark yellow color that resembles culinary mustard. It is similar to the color Flax . The first recorded use of mustard as a color name in English was in 1886.

  3. Jul 10, 2020 · Traditional mustard is a dull gold-like yellow that can verge on brown or orange. Bright yellow variations of mustard color are inspired by American mustard that is colored with turmeric that produces a far brighter product. The following are common types of mustard color.

  4. In a RGB color space, hex #ffdb58 (also known as Mustard) is composed of 100% red, 85.9%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.1%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 0% black.

  7. Mustard yellow is a dark shade of yellow with the hex code #FFDB58, very similar to two other nature-inspired yellow shades, flax and jasmine. The color is much duller than that of yellow mustard, which is dyed with turmeric.
